    Quote Originally Posted by bmw5541 View Post
    I really like Sonax Full Effect Wheel Cleaner the best. However, if you do use this, be careful as the Sonax may cause the disks to rust. The rust can be removed, but you need to know about it. It is PH neutral as well.
    Barry, I`m curious as to what you`ve experienced with regards to the underlined part. I know that Sonax oxidizes the iron filaments on the wheel face (which causes the green to red color change, or at least that`s how I think it works), are you saying that Sonax causes oxidation of the rotor more so than the typical flash surface oxidation that you`d see from even getting a rotor wet? Just curious.

    I suppose it also depends on the specific composition of the rotor in question...
